Had the same constant crashing problem, then I noticed they were similar to crashes when u try to play older games, like Silent Hill 2, on a dual core.
To fix this:
1. Start Left 4 dead
2. Press ctrl+shift+del
3. Right click on the left 4 dead app to find the left 4 dead process
4. Right click on the left 4 dead process to change it's cpu affinity
5. Make shure only one cpu is selected
6. Play the game (framerate might drop with just one core, when game AI gets crowded)
